Mendeley's training for new students of the 2019 PM Study Program was held a week before the beginning of the lecture on Tuesday, August 27, 2019 in the Theater Room, Innovative Building or known as the GLB (Guest Lecture Building). The main objective is to provide provisions to students regarding the search for national and international journal references that will be used as references in lectures, article writing, and thesis preparation. From 70 participants, 12 students have participated in National Seminars, 7 students have been speakers at national seminars, 4 students have participated in international seminars, and only 1 student has been a presenter at international seminars. As for the requirements to graduate S2 is the first author of articles published in the Journal of Sprott 1-2, International Journal, or Scopus Indexed Proceedings.

This training was delivered by Syarief Fajaruddin, S.Pd. assisted by three PM 2018 Study Program students; namely M. Ikhsan Sahal Guntur, Darwis Cahyo N, and Nur Afni. The students were guided using the Mendeley program that was installed on their laptops before the activity began. One of the students, Br. Hadi Nur Rahman, volunteered to practice in front of the forum how to use Mendeley. The other participants imitated using their respective laptops. At the end of the activity, students were asked to learn to explore Mendely according to their respective interests. (sgm)
